MECHANIC I936-ESD-IS Precision Soldering Tip (Bent Type)

Description

The MECHANIC I936-ESD-IS tip is a high-precision accessory intended for technicians using conventional 936-type soldering stations. Its "IS" geometry (ultra-fine curved) is a strategic asset for repairing high-component-density motherboards. It allows access to solder joints located under ribbons or near plastic connectors without risking accidental contact, thanks to its optimised tilt angle that keeps the handle body away from the work area.

Designed for demanding micro-soldering, this tip benefits from oxygen-free copper (OFC) manufacturing, ensuring efficient thermal conductivity despite the fineness of its point. The ESD-Safe surface treatment prevents the accumulation of electrostatic charges, thus protecting sensitive CMOS components and integrated circuits. The multi-layer coating incorporates an anti-corrosion barrier that limits tip "pitting", a frequent phenomenon on extra-fine points subjected to aggressive fluxes.

The use of the I936-ESD-IS series is particularly recommended for placing jumpers (bridging) in enamelled copper wire and reworking solder on charging connector or battery pins. Its 0.15 mm tapered point allows for surgical precision, essential for not creating solder bridges between tracks with spacing of less than 0.5 mm.

Workshop Advice & Usage

Due to its extremely fine point, heat transmission is slower than on a bevelled tip. To compensate, avoid excessively increasing the station temperature (do not exceed 350°C), as this would weaken the tip. Prefer using a high-quality soldering flux to facilitate thermal transfer. Clean exclusively using a brass sponge or a clean damp sponge; the use of sandpaper or files is strictly prohibited as it would destroy the protective plating, making the tip unusable within minutes.
